December Major Estates Auction: Day 1 of 2

New Orleans Auction Galleries is pleased to present our December 11-12 Estates Auction. The two-day sale includes furniture, fine art, silver, jewelry and more. Highlights include an important double portrait by Jose Francisco Xavier de Salazar y Mendoza, as well as an extensive selection of fine jewelry just in time for the holidays. The auction also features antique and modern furniture, fine art and decorative objects from The Collection of Adam Lippes, including pieces from his iconic homes in Brooklyn Heights and The Berkshires. Most notably, the sale offers the contents of Lippes’s iconic tented room featured in the July/August 2019 issue of Architectural Digest.
